A dark purplish-red to blackish-red color, burgundy is a classic shade that gives off an elegant, classic, and feminine vibe in a subtle way. If burgundy is not your favorite color, you may take small steps to wear the trend while being true to your personal style. Looking for stylish ways to wear the burgundy trend? If you’re not sure whether burgundy shade will work for you, you may opt for burgundy colored accessories like bag, sunglasses, belt, and shoes to add on your outfit. For a trendy take on the classic color, copy Chiara Ferganni’s style of wearing burgundy patent boots and bag with her brightly colored dress and leather jacket balancing the color and theme of your outfit. Or like fashion blogger Kristina Bazan, pair your burgundy bag with your shoes to create a more coordinated and stylish look.

Whether you wish for a leather top or knitted sweater, burgundy tops are great for cool and warm skin tone bringing the glow on your face. A silk blouse in burgundy shade paired with a classic skirt look great for office wear, while leather top in burgundy shade and edgy pants channels your tough girl look with some touch of grunge style.

Whether you have an eye for denim jeans or leather trousers, burgundy trousers are great choice for giving some edgy looks to your casual street style. Worn with cotton tee and tweed blazer, burgundy leather trousers create a perfect juxtaposed look while a floral blouse and pastel colored blazer creates a more feminine feel.

Burgundy skirts are great option for channeling your tough girl look in a dressy way. Just opt for a perfect skirt for your figure especially if you’re bottom-heavy. Going for a high-waist style in fit-and-flare, A-line or pencil cuts are great for elongating your legs therefore lessen the weight on your bottom visually. When wearing a flared or voluminous skirt, balance your proportions by creating a defined waistline by belting or tucking your top. Like fashion blogger Jessica Ricks, you may just opt for a fitted top with complementing neckline for your face shape.

To avoid looking retro, add some tough look with your flirty burgundy dress by incorporating some leather jacket, leather gloves, and leather boots balancing the too feminine look of dresses. You may also create amazing layer with your short dresses by wearing a pair of printed leggings or trousers with them making them look modern.

For a quick fix, simply go for stylish burgundy jackets and coats to top your outfit. Burgundy jackets made from leather are edgier while burgundy coats in wool look retro. However, pairing your burgundy coat with your pair of slouchy boyfriend jeans will add some chic and polished looks to your casual outfit. So, just go for ones that complement the fashion style you’re trying to get.

If you think the burgundy trend works for you, then be bold showcasing your style in head to toe burgundy outfit. Just opt for fabrics that you feel more comfortable in, and reflect your sense of style. For instance, edgy leather suits best those tough and bold fashion personalities while wool and fur are the preferred fabrics of classic and sophisticated fashion personalities.

Whether you’re going to wear the burgundy trend in small doses or a head to toe style, just make sure it reflects your fashion personality and mood perfectly.
